Презентация Программирование циклов МОУ СОШ 124 Чушкин Александр Анатольевич онлайн

На нашем сайте вы можете скачать и просмотреть онлайн доклад-презентацию на тему Программирование циклов МОУ СОШ 124 Чушкин Александр Анатольевич абсолютно бесплатно. Урок-презентация на эту тему содержит всего 18 слайдов. Все материалы созданы в программе PowerPoint и имеют формат ppt или же pptx. Материалы и темы для презентаций взяты из открытых источников и загружены их авторами, за качество и достоверность информации в них администрация сайта не отвечает, все права принадлежат их создателям. Если вы нашли то, что искали, отблагодарите авторов - поделитесь ссылкой в социальных сетях, а наш сайт добавьте в закладки.
Презентации » Информатика » Программирование циклов МОУ СОШ 124 Чушкин Александр Анатольевич



Оцените!
Оцените презентацию от 1 до 5 баллов!
  • Тип файла:
    ppt / pptx (powerpoint)
  • Всего слайдов:
    18 слайдов
  • Для класса:
    1,2,3,4,5,6,7,8,9,10,11
  • Размер файла:
    814.50 kB
  • Просмотров:
    58
  • Скачиваний:
    0
  • Автор:
    неизвестен



Слайды и текст к этой презентации:

№1 слайд
Программирование циклов МОУ
Содержание слайда: Программирование циклов МОУ СОШ №124 Чушкин Александр Анатольевич

№2 слайд
Программирование циклов
Содержание слайда: Программирование циклов Вопросы: Этапы решения расчетной задачи на компьютере. Программирование цикла на Паскале: Задача о перестановке букв. Отладка и тестирование программы. Конспект Домашнее задание.

№3 слайд
Этапы решения расчетной
Содержание слайда: Этапы решения расчетной задачи на компьютере. Постановка задачи. Математическое формализация. Построение алгоритма. Составление программы на языке программирования. Отладка и тестирование программы. Проведение расчетов и анализ полученных результатов.

№4 слайд
Технология решения задачи на
Содержание слайда: Технология решения задачи на компьютере. 2 этап Математическая формализация: задача переводится на язык математических формул, уравнений, отношений

№5 слайд
Программирование цикла на
Содержание слайда: Программирование цикла на Паскале. Задача о перестановке букв. Постановка задачи: Дано N кубиков, На которых написаны буквы. Сколько различных N-буквенных слов можно составить из этих кубиков?

№6 слайд
Программирование цикла на
Содержание слайда: Программирование цикла на Паскале. 2. Математическая формализация. Получим математическую формулу:

№7 слайд
Программирование цикла на
Содержание слайда: Программирование цикла на Паскале. Подобные задачи решает раздел математики, которые называются комбинаторикой.

№8 слайд
Комбинаторика Количество
Содержание слайда: Комбинаторика Количество различных комбинаций из N предметов, получаемых из изменением их порядка, называется числом перестановок. Это число выражается функцией от N, которая называется факториалом и записывается так: N! (Читается N факториал)

№9 слайд
Для любого натурального N
Содержание слайда: Для любого натурального N значение N! Вычисляется как произведение последовательности натуральных чисел от 1 до N. Например:

№10 слайд
Программирование цикла на
Содержание слайда: Программирование цикла на Паскале. Дано N кубиков, На которых написаны буквы. Сколько различных N-буквенных слов можно составить из этих кубиков?

№11 слайд
Программирование цикла на
Содержание слайда: Программирование цикла на Паскале 3. Построение алгоритмов. Цикл- это команда исполнителю многократно повторить указанную команду. Цикл с предусловием <пока истинно условие цикла, повторяется выполнен тела цикла>

№12 слайд
Блок-схема алгоритма
Содержание слайда: Блок-схема алгоритма вычисление факториала

№13 слайд
Для проверки правильности
Содержание слайда: Для проверки правильности алгоритма построим трассировочную таблицу (для случая N = 3):

№14 слайд
Программирование цикла на
Содержание слайда: Программирование цикла на Паскале. 4. Составление программы. Цикл с предусловием (цикл-пока): While <логическое выражение> do < оператор>; Служебное слово While означает «пока», do- «делать». Оператор , стоящий после слова do, называется телом цикла (может быть простым и составным оператором).

№15 слайд
Напишем программу Program
Содержание слайда: Напишем программу: Program Words; var F, N, R: integer; begin write('Введите число букв'); readln(N); F:=1; R:=1; while R<=N do begin F:=F*R; R:=R+1 end; write('Из ',N,' букв можно составить ', F,' слов' ) end.

№16 слайд
Программирование цикла на
Содержание слайда: Программирование цикла на Паскале 5. Отладка и тестирование. Проверка на компьютере правильности алгоритма производится с помощью тестов.

№17 слайд
Программирование цикла на
Содержание слайда: Программирование цикла на Паскале 6. Проведение расчетов и анализ полученных результатов- этот этап технологической цепочки реализуется при разработки практически полезных программ. пример: Расчет погоды, анализ рынка, скорость движение ракеты….

№18 слайд
Вопросы и задания . Как
Содержание слайда: Вопросы и задания 1. Как блок-схемой и на алгоритмическом языке представляется команда цикла с предусловием? 2. Как программируется цикл с предусловием на Паскале? 3. Почему алгоритм вычисления N1 должен быть циклическим? 4. Из каких этапов состоит работа программиста по решению задачи на компьютере? 5. Что такое математическая формализация задачи? 6. Что такое отладка программы? Что называется тестом? 7. Составьте алгоритм вычисления суммы всех натуральных чисел, не превышающих заданного натурального числа N. Проверьте алгоритм трассировкой. Напишите программу на Паскале. 8. Дано целое число X и натуральное N. Составьте алгоритм вычисления XN. Проверьте алгоритм трассировкой. Напишите программу на Паскале.

Скачать все slide презентации Программирование циклов МОУ СОШ 124 Чушкин Александр Анатольевич одним архивом:
Похожие презентации